Ellis Restaurant, Thira Santorini 3.2

4.3 star(s) from 6 votes
Thíra,
Greece

About Ellis Restaurant, Thira Santorini

Ellis Restaurant, Thira Santorini Ellis Restaurant, Thira Santorini is a well known place listed as Greek Restaurant in Thíra ,

Contact Details & Working Hours